Within days of the Labour Party announcement that, should it form a government, children in the most deprived communities would receive supervised toothbrushing sessions in school, the Norfolk and Waveney Integrated Care Board (ICB) has set aside £20,000 to fund school visits by dentists to teach children the basics of good oral health habits.

The Annual Retention Fee paid by dentists is being CUT by £69 (10%) to £621 for 2024. Dental Care Professionals, which encompases all dental nurses and hygienists, will see their registration fee fall by £18 to £96. This represents a 15.8% drop from the current £114.

Across the UK, NHS dentistry is vanishing, there is a cost of living crunch, and there are service stopping gaps in the dental workforce. If that sounds bleak, it may still miss one of the biggest challenges for those planning dental care in the coming years. A recent report from the University of Colorado provides a timely reminder for those in charge of UK dental public health, that demographic changes are not on their side.
